Content

Letter regarding his departure from Nusseerabad [Nasīrābād] and his safe arrival in Gulan? and requesting that Pelly inform Kitty [Catherine Frances Hojel, his sister-in-law] that he will write to her the following day.

The letter also discusses a conversation he had with the Governor of Bombay (Sir Bartle Frere) regarding Pelly's future; Pelly's work in putting the situation in Muscat to rights and whether he has had much time for natural history and science work or been able to collect shells for him.
